BuilderxApi

BuilderxApi is a powerful backend API built on the Phoenix Frameworkarrow-up-right (Elixir), designed for product, order, account management systems, multi-service integration, and real-time/websocket support.

πŸš€ Key Features

  • RESTful API for multiple domains: products, orders, accounts, blogs, partner integrations, and more

  • Real-time support (WebSocket, Phoenix Channels)

  • Integrations: ElasticSearch, Redis, RabbitMQ, Kafka, S3, SMTP, etc.

  • Role-based access control, OAuth & JWT authentication

  • Multi-language, multi-site, multi-service support

  • CI/CD ready, Docker, Ansible, Makefile for development and deployment

πŸ›  System Requirements

  • Elixir >= 1.12.2

  • Erlang/OTP >= 24

  • Node.js >= 14 (for frontend/assets)

  • PostgreSQL (Citus)

  • Docker, Docker Compose (recommended)

  • Redis, RabbitMQ, ElasticSearch (for full feature set)

πŸ—‚ Project Structure

  • /lib/builderx_api/ - Business logic: products, orders, accounts, integrations, etc.

  • /lib/builderx_api_web/ - Web layer: controllers, routers, channels, views, plugs

  • /assets/ - Frontend assets (Vue 3, Ant Design Vue, Webpack)

  • /priv/repo/ - Database migrations and seeds

  • /test/ - Test code

  • /ansible/ - Deployment automation scripts

  • Makefile - Quick development, deployment, migration commands

βš™οΈ Quick Development Commands (Makefile)

  • make build - Rebuild Docker image

  • make app - Run the app in Docker

  • make services - Start supporting services (Redis, RabbitMQ, ...)

  • make migrate - Run DB migrations inside the container

  • make deploy - Deploy to production via Ansible

  • make dev - Run in development mode (hot reload)

  • make bash - Access bash inside the container
